Transaction 17da986cf1763d75c2b42e73e4c47e949effcacfed676cd289ca1683e79dba12

1 Input
2 Outputs
  • 17da986cf1763d75c2b42e73e4c47e949effcacfed676cd289ca1683e79dba12:0
  • value  628354
    address  32QXWduv517bP856pTPKxbSNQxuDnpCYFs
  • 17da986cf1763d75c2b42e73e4c47e949effcacfed676cd289ca1683e79dba12:1
  • value  1177905
    address  bc1qtptv0vauulhnjzsje64d5u597s9twf2hygzlwf